About Adobe Middle School

Adobe Middle School is a middle-grades school of average-sized scale in Elko, Nevada, part of Elko, enrolling 668 students in grades 7 through 8.

Across the 35 schools in Elko (9,546 students total), Adobe Middle School accounts for its share of the district's footprint.

Looking at the student body, Adobe Middle School shows that 53% of students identify as White, with the remaining enrollment distributed across several groups. The remainder reads as 39% Hispanic, 4% Native American, 2% multiracial. The wider county runs roughly 66% White, putting the school's mix visibly less White than the area baseline.

In terms of school funding signals, On paper, Adobe Middle School has 29 full-time-equivalent teachers, translating to a class-load average of around 23.0:1. That tracks the state average closely. Roughly 38% of students at Adobe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, which schools and policymakers use as a rough income-mix signal. That share is lower than Elko County's rate of about 48%.

On a residual basis (actual vs predicted given the student mix), On a poverty-adjusted basis, Adobe Middle School sits in the bottom 10% statewide. Predicted proficiency from the FRL regression is roughly 46.4%; actual is 28.5%, a gap of -17.9 points.

In the broader community, community-level numbers for Elko County indicate the typical household earns roughly $86,487 per year, 18%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 6%. Across Elko County's 38 public schools (combined enrollment of about 9,984 students), Adobe Middle School is one campus in the mix.

Nearest neighbor: Mountain View Elementary School, around 0.8 miles off. Within five miles, there are 8 other public schools. Among the 5 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), Adobe Middle School ranks 5th on composite proficiency, below the local average of 41.7%.

Geographically, the school is in a countryside area.

Five-year trend.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at Adobe Middle School has remained close to its prior level, going from 658 students in 2018 to 668 in 2025. The student-to-teacher ratio rose from 21.2:1 in 2018 to 23.0:1 today.
